UPVC (Unplasticized Polyvinyl Chloride) windows are also a popular choice for commercial buildings due to their durability, energy efficiency, and low maintenance. UPVC windows are made from a rigid, strong plastic material that is resistant to weathering, warping, and fading, making them a suitable option for commercial properties.

One of the benefits of UPVC windows for commercial buildings is their energy efficiency. They can help reduce heating and cooling costs, which can be particularly important for larger buildings. They also offer good sound insulation, which can help reduce noise levels in noisy commercial areas.

UPVC windows are also very durable and long-lasting, which can help reduce maintenance costs and downtime for repairs. They do not require painting, and they can be easily cleaned with soap and water, which is particularly important for commercial buildings that may require frequent cleaning.

Overall, UPVC windows are a cost-effective and practical option for commercial buildings, offering energy efficiency, low maintenance, and durability. They are available in a variety of styles and sizes to suit the specific needs of commercial properties.
